Peade SA40: one of only 51 copies. Rare even in facsimile form, and not generally recognized as being an important variant. Not even the authorised bibliography by Peade records the fact that the original from which this facsimile edition was produced contained, often on interleaved blanks, extensive manuscript additions attributed to Schurmann.

Add to basketBy C. G. Teichelmann, C. W. Schurmann, of the Lutheran Missionary Society, Dresden. Adelaide: published by the Authors, at the Native Location, 1840 Wrpps, 8vo. [2],viii,[2],24,[2],76pp. errata leaf. "In presenting the following pages to the public, the writers deem it their duty to state the objects and motives for doing so. The chief motives are - to keep up the good understanding, and to facilitate the intercourse, between the Aborigines and Europeans; to give to the latter a medium of communication, and, especially, assistance to those who may be inclined to acquire the language; to enliven the hopes of those who wish the christianization and civilization of their colored fellow-men, showing them that a race of human beings possessing a language so regular in its formation and construction as that of the South Australian natives, cannot be incapable of either; and to refute premature and unjust detractions concerning the mental capabilities of the Aborigines of Australia."
